Selling Ontario licensed trailer in Texas

Two years ago, we decided to leave our trailer, licensed and made in Ontario, on our owned lot in Mission Texas. We are now considering trading it in on a new unit. The dealers are saying that it will have to be registered in Tx in order for them to take it. We are now in the process of trying to determine how to do this and not making much progress. The manufacturer of the trailer is no longer in business but we see lots of them in the area. We live in Ontario and spend about 5 months in Tx. The trailer is insured by a US insurer.

Can anyone offer any suggestions or pointers (or links)?

  • The Ontario registration is the problem. As a rule, every such vehicle is considered an "import" if it's being sold here, and there are very specific rules about paperwork attached thereto. A buyer will be unable to license the trailer anyplace in the U.S.A. without that paperwork. That's probably why the dealer's balking.

    You might get some help from a licensed "importer", though I'm not sure that's possible without a physical inspection/signoff at the border.
